Understanding BGA Memory Chips
BGA memory chips are a popular packaging method for integrated circuits where the solder connections are arranged in a grid pattern on the underside of the chip. This design allows for better heat dissipation and a smaller footprint, making BGA chips ideal for compact electronic devices.
These chips come in various sizes and configurations, suitable for different applications such as video graphics, mobile devices, and high-performance computing. The efficiency and performance of BGA memory are largely dependent on the supplier's manufacturing processes and quality control measures.

Comparing Top BGA Memory Chip Suppliers
To illustrate the differences between BGA memory chip suppliers, let's compare three prominent industry players: Micron, Samsung, and Hynix.
Micron Technology: Known for exceptional quality and innovation, Micron focuses on producing a wide range of memory products tailored to various markets, including automotive and industrial applications. Pricing tends to be at the premium end, reflecting their quality assurance processes.
Samsung Electronics: Often regarded as a market leader, Samsung offers competitive pricing and high-performance BGA memory solutions. Their extensive R&D resources ensure that they stay ahead in technology trends, although their lead times can occasionally be longer due to high demand.
SK Hynix: Another significant player in the BGA memory market, SK Hynix, balances quality and price effectively. They offer customizable solutions for clients and are committed to sustainability in their manufacturing processes.
Maintenance and Practical Tips for Sourcing BGA Memory Chips
When sourcing BGA memory chips, here are actionable tips to help ensure optimal results:
Conduct Market Research: Keep abreast of market trends and price fluctuations. Knowledge of current conditions can help you negotiate better terms with suppliers.
Evaluate Supplier Quality: Require samples and third-party certifications to assess product quality before making bulk purchases.
Emphasize Communication: Maintaining open lines of communication with your supplier can help you navigate potential issues, manage lead times, and customize orders as necessary.
Plan for Future Needs: Consider your long-term needs when selecting a supplier. Industry trends indicate a push towards more high-capacity and high-speed memory solutions. Choose a supplier poised to meet those demands.
